Output 62fccea9444684d9405112328e720899100d3b47e97a2cebbd310be9e0b16f5a:65

value
62622
script pubkey
OP_HASH160 OP_PUSHBYTES_20 514ff83d5b0d3a1fe5a5c212b09f8da7969c4e8a OP_EQUAL
address
396xTUQBiy2qbRo31REEBzZB7eEsT94YQf
transaction
62fccea9444684d9405112328e720899100d3b47e97a2cebbd310be9e0b16f5a
spent
true